, including all inherited members.
_alignment | SiftPyramid | |
_allocated | SiftPyramid | |
_auxPyramid | PyramidNaive | [protected] |
_BinarySIFT | GlobalParam | [static] |
_DarknessAdaption | GlobalParam | [static] |
_debug | GlobalParam | [static] |
_descriptor_buffer | SiftPyramid | |
_DescriptorPPR | GlobalParam | [static] |
_DescriptorPPT | GlobalParam | [static] |
_descriptorTex | PyramidGL | [protected] |
_DescriptorWindowFactor | GlobalParam | [static] |
_DeviceIndex | GlobalParam | [static] |
_down_sample_factor | SiftPyramid | |
_existing_keypoints | SiftPyramid | [protected] |
_ExitAfterSIFT | GlobalParam | [static] |
_FeatureCountThreshold | GlobalParam | [static] |
_featureDisplayVBO | SiftPyramid | [protected] |
_featureNum | SiftPyramid | [protected] |
_featurePointVBO | SiftPyramid | [protected] |
_featureTex | PyramidGL | [protected] |
_FeatureTexBlock | GlobalParam | [static] |
_FilterWidthFactor | GlobalParam | [static] |
_FitMemoryCap | GlobalParam | [static] |
_FixedOrientation | GlobalParam | [static] |
_ForceTightPyramid | GlobalParam | [static] |
_FullSupported | GlobalParam | [static] |
_GoodOpenGL | GlobalParam | [static] |
_histo_buffer | SiftPyramid | [protected] |
_histoPyramidTex | PyramidGL | [protected] |
_hpLevelNum | SiftPyramid | [protected] |
_InitPyramidHeight | GlobalParam | [static] |
_InitPyramidWidth | GlobalParam | [static] |
_IsNvidia | GlobalParam | [static] |
_iTexFormat | GlobalParam | [static] |
_KeepExtremumSign | GlobalParam | [static] |
_KeepShaderLoop | GlobalParam | [static] |
_keypoint_buffer | SiftPyramid | |
_keypoint_index | SiftPyramid | [protected] |
_KeyPointListForceLevel0 | GlobalParam | [static] |
_levelFeatureNum | SiftPyramid | [protected] |
_ListGenGPU | GlobalParam | [static] |
_ListGenSkipGPU | GlobalParam | [static] |
_LoweOrigin | GlobalParam | [static] |
_MaxFeaturePercent | GlobalParam | [static] |
_MaxFilterWidth | GlobalParam | [static] |
_MaxLevelFeatureNum | GlobalParam | [static] |
_MaxOrientation | GlobalParam | [static] |
_MemCapGPU | GlobalParam | [static] |
_MulitiOrientationThreshold | GlobalParam | [static] |
_NarrowFeatureTex | GlobalParam | [static] |
_NormalizedSIFT | GlobalParam | [static] |
_octave_min | SiftPyramid | |
_octave_min_default | GlobalParam | [static] |
_octave_num | SiftPyramid | |
_octave_num_default | GlobalParam | [static] |
_OrientationExtraFactor | GlobalParam | [static] |
_OrientationGaussianFactor | GlobalParam | [static] |
_OrientationPack2 | GlobalParam | [static] |
_orientationTex | PyramidGL | [protected] |
_OrientationWindowFactor | GlobalParam | [static] |
_PreciseBorder | GlobalParam | [static] |
_PreProcessOnCPU | GlobalParam | [static] |
_ProcessOBO | GlobalParam | [static] |
_pyramid_height | SiftPyramid | |
_pyramid_octave_first | SiftPyramid | |
_pyramid_octave_num | SiftPyramid | |
_pyramid_width | SiftPyramid | |
_siftgpu_failed | SiftPyramid | |
_SubpixelLocalization | GlobalParam | [static] |
_SupportNVFloat | GlobalParam | [static] |
_SupportTextureRG | GlobalParam | [static] |
_texMaxDim | GlobalParam | [static] |
_texMaxDimGL | GlobalParam | [static] |
_texMinDim | GlobalParam | [static] |
_texPyramid | PyramidNaive | [protected] |
_texTarget | GlobalParam | [static] |
_timing | SiftPyramid | |
_timingL | GlobalParam | [static] |
_timingO | GlobalParam | [static] |
_timingS | GlobalParam | [static] |
_TruncateMethod | GlobalParam | [static] |
_UseCUDA | GlobalParam | [static] |
_UseDynamicIndexing | GlobalParam | [static] |
_UseOpenCL | GlobalParam | [static] |
_usePackedTex | GlobalParam | [static] |
_UseSiftGPUEX | GlobalParam | [static] |
_verbose | GlobalParam | [static] |
_WindowDisplay | GlobalParam | [static] |
_WindowInitX | GlobalParam | [static] |
_WindowInitY | GlobalParam | [static] |
BuildPyramid(GLTexInput *input) | PyramidNaive | [virtual] |
CheckErrorsGL(const char *location=NULL) | GlobalUtil | [inline, static] |
CheckFramebufferStatus() | GlobalUtil | [static] |
CleanUpAfterSIFT() | PyramidGL | [virtual] |
CleanupBeforeSIFT() | SiftPyramid | [inline] |
CleanupOpenGL() | GlobalUtil | [static] |
CLOCK() | GlobalUtil | [inline, static] |
ComputeGradient() | PyramidNaive | [virtual] |
CopyFeatureVector(float *keys, float *descriptors) | SiftPyramid | [virtual] |
CreateWindowEZ() | GlobalUtil | [static] |
CreateWindowEZ(LiteWindow *window) | GlobalUtil | [static] |
DATA_DOG enum value | SiftPyramid | |
DATA_GAUSSIAN enum value | SiftPyramid | |
DATA_GRAD enum value | SiftPyramid | |
DATA_KEYPOINT enum value | SiftPyramid | |
DATA_NUM enum value | SiftPyramid | |
DATA_ROT enum value | SiftPyramid | |
DestroyPerLevelData() | PyramidGL | [virtual] |
DestroyPyramidData() | PyramidNaive | |
DestroyShaders() | ShaderMan | [static] |
DestroySharedData() | PyramidGL | [virtual] |
DetectKeypointsEX() | PyramidNaive | [virtual] |
DownloadKeypoints() | PyramidGL | [virtual] |
FilterImage(FilterProgram *filter, GLTexImage *dst, GLTexImage *src, GLTexImage *tmp) | ShaderMan | [static] |
FilterInitialImage(GLTexImage *tex, GLTexImage *buf) | ShaderMan | [static] |
FilterSampledImage(GLTexImage *tex, GLTexImage *buf) | ShaderMan | [static] |
FitHistogramPyramid() | PyramidNaive | |
FitPyramid(int w, int h) | PyramidNaive | |
FitViewPort(int width, int height) | GlobalUtil | [static] |
GenerateFeatureDisplayVBO() | PyramidGL | [virtual] |
GenerateFeatureList() | PyramidNaive | [virtual] |
GenerateFeatureList(int i, int j) | PyramidNaive | [private] |
GenerateFeatureListCPU() | PyramidNaive | [virtual] |
GenerateFeatureListTex() | PyramidGL | [virtual] |
GetAlignedStorageSize(int num, int align, int &fw, int &fh) | PyramidGL | |
GetBaseLevel(int octave, int dataName=DATA_GAUSSIAN) | PyramidNaive | [virtual] |
GetElapsedTime() | GlobalUtil | [inline, static] |
GetFeatureDescriptors() | PyramidGL | [virtual] |
GetFeatureDipslayVBO() | SiftPyramid | [inline] |
GetFeatureNum() | SiftPyramid | [inline] |
GetFeatureOrientations() | PyramidNaive | [virtual] |
GetHistLevelNum() | SiftPyramid | [inline] |
GetLevelFeatureNum() | SiftPyramid | [inline] |
GetLevelTexture(int octave, int level) | PyramidNaive | [virtual] |
GetLevelTexture(int octave, int level, int dataName) | PyramidNaive | [virtual] |
GetPointDisplayVBO() | SiftPyramid | [inline] |
GetPyramidTiming(float *timing) | SiftPyramid | [inline] |
GetRequiredOctaveNum(int inputsz) | SiftPyramid | [static] |
GetSimplifiedOrientation() | PyramidNaive | [virtual] |
GetSucessStatus() | SiftPyramid | [inline] |
GetTextureStorageSize(int num, int &fw, int &fh) | PyramidGL | |
HaveShaderMan() | ShaderMan | [inline, static] |
InitGLParam(int NotTargetGL=0) | GlobalUtil | [static] |
InitializeContext() | PyramidGL | |
InitPyramid(int w, int h, int ds) | PyramidNaive | [virtual] |
InitShaderMan(SiftParam ¶m) | ShaderMan | [static] |
InterlaceDescriptorF2(int w, int h, float *buf, float *pd, int step) | PyramidGL | [inline, static] |
IsUsingRectDescription() | SiftPyramid | [inline, virtual] |
NormalizeDescriptor(int num, float *pd) | PyramidGL | [inline, static] |
param | SiftPyramid | [protected] |
PyramidGL(SiftParam &sp) | PyramidGL | |
PyramidNaive(SiftParam &sp) | PyramidNaive | |
ReshapeFeatureListCPU() | PyramidGL | [virtual] |
ResizeFeatureStorage() | PyramidGL | [virtual] |
ResizePyramid(int w, int h) | PyramidNaive | [virtual] |
RunSIFT(GLTexInput *input) | SiftPyramid | [virtual] |
s_bag | ShaderMan | [static] |
SaveSIFT(const char *szFileName) | SiftPyramid | [virtual] |
SelectDisplay() | GlobalUtil | [static] |
SelectInitialSmoothingFilter(int octave_min, SiftParam ¶m) | ShaderMan | [static] |
SetDeviceParam(int argc, char **argv) | GlobalUtil | [static] |
SetFailStatus() | SiftPyramid | [inline] |
SetGLParam() | GlobalUtil | [static] |
SetKeypointList(int num, const float *keys, int run_on_current, int skip_orientation) | SiftPyramid | [virtual] |
SetLevelFeatureNum(int idx, int num) | PyramidGL | [inline] |
SetTextureParameter() | GlobalUtil | [static] |
SetTextureParameterUS() | GlobalUtil | [static] |
SIFT_RECT_DESCRIPTION enum value | SiftPyramid | |
SIFT_SKIP_DETECTION enum value | SiftPyramid | |
SIFT_SKIP_FILTERING enum value | SiftPyramid | |
SIFT_SKIP_ORIENTATION enum value | SiftPyramid | |
SiftPyramid(SiftParam &sp) | SiftPyramid | [inline] |
StartTimer(const char *event) | GlobalUtil | [inline, static] |
StopTimer() | GlobalUtil | [inline, static] |
TextureCopy(GLTexImage *dst, GLTexImage *src) | ShaderMan | [static] |
TextureDownSample(GLTexImage *dst, GLTexImage *src, int scale=2) | ShaderMan | [static] |
TextureUpSample(GLTexImage *dst, GLTexImage *src, int scale) | ShaderMan | [static] |
UnloadProgram() | ShaderMan | [static] |
UseShaderCopyKeypoint() | ShaderMan | [static] |
UseShaderDebug() | ShaderMan | [static] |
UseShaderDescriptor(int gtex, int otex, int dwidth, int fwidth, int width, int height, float sigma) | ShaderMan | [static] |
UseShaderDisplayDOG() | ShaderMan | [static] |
UseShaderDisplayGaussian() | ShaderMan | [static] |
UseShaderDisplayGrad() | ShaderMan | [static] |
UseShaderDisplayKeypoints() | ShaderMan | [static] |
UseShaderGenListEnd(int ktex) | ShaderMan | [static] |
UseShaderGenListHisto() | ShaderMan | [static] |
UseShaderGenListInit(int w, int h, int tight=1) | ShaderMan | [static] |
UseShaderGenListStart(float fw, int tex0) | ShaderMan | [static] |
UseShaderGenListStep(int tex, int tex0) | ShaderMan | [static] |
UseShaderGenVBO(float width, float fwidth, float size) | ShaderMan | [static] |
UseShaderGradientPass(int texP=0) | ShaderMan | [static] |
UseShaderKeypoint(int texU, int texD) | ShaderMan | [static] |
UseShaderMarginCopy(int xmax, int ymax) | ShaderMan | [static] |
UseShaderOrientation(int gtex, int width, int height, float sigma, int auxtex, float step, int keypoint_list) | ShaderMan | [static] |
UseShaderRGB2Gray() | ShaderMan | [static] |
UseShaderSimpleOrientation(int oTex, float sigma, float sigma_step) | ShaderMan | [static] |
UseShaderZeroPass() | ShaderMan | [static] |
~PyramidGL() | PyramidGL | [virtual] |
~PyramidNaive() | PyramidNaive | |
~SiftPyramid() | SiftPyramid | [inline, virtual] |